Question 3 of 30
3. Question
When analyzing the risk-return profile of venture capital investments, which of the following financial instruments most closely mirrors its payoff structure, considering the potential for substantial gains while capping losses at the initial capital outlay?
Correct
The question tests the understanding of the payoff profile of venture capital investments and its analogy to options. Venture capital investments are characterized by limited downside (the invested capital) and potentially unlimited upside (a ’20-bagger’). This asymmetric payoff structure, where losses are capped at the initial investment but gains can be exponential, is precisely the characteristic of a long call option. The capital invested represents the option premium, and the potential for significant gains mirrors the payoff of a call option when the underlying asset’s price rises substantially. Conversely, high-yield bonds, as described in the text, exhibit a payoff profile similar to a short put option, with limited upside (coupon payments) and significant downside risk if the issuer defaults.

Question 4 of 30
4. Question
During a comprehensive review of a process that needs improvement, an analyst is examining the downfall of a large hedge fund that experienced significant losses due to its exposure to natural gas futures. The fund had heavily invested in a strategy betting on the widening of the spread between two consecutive monthly futures contracts for natural gas. This strategy was predicated on specific assumptions about inventory levels and seasonal demand. However, the market moved contrary to the fund’s expectations, causing the spread to contract sharply and leading to substantial financial distress. Which of the following best describes a primary risk management failure exhibited by this hedge fund?
Correct
The scenario highlights Amaranth’s concentrated bet on natural gas calendar spreads, specifically the difference between March 2007 and April 2007 futures contracts. The fund’s strategy was that this spread would widen as inventories built up in the spring. However, the spread narrowed significantly, leading to substantial losses. This demonstrates a failure in risk management due to over-concentration in a single, complex strategy, and a misjudgment of market dynamics and inventory build-up timing. The subsequent actions of prime brokers, like JP Morgan refusing to release collateral, further exacerbated the situation, illustrating the critical role of counterparty relationships and collateral management in leveraged trading environments. The question tests the understanding of how concentrated bets in specific derivative strategies, like calendar spreads, can lead to catastrophic losses when market expectations are not met, and how operational aspects like prime brokerage relationships can amplify these risks.

Question 5 of 30
5. Question
An investment manager is constructing a portfolio designed to capture the systematic risk associated with small-capitalization companies exhibiting value characteristics within the U.S. equity market. The manager utilizes an exchange-traded fund (ETF) that precisely tracks a recognized index representing this specific market segment. This approach to capturing systematic risk is most accurately categorized as:
Correct
The question tests the understanding of how different types of beta are categorized along a continuum from passive to active management. Classic beta, exemplified by broad market index funds like the Vanguard 500 Index Fund tracking the S&P 500, aims to passively capture systematic risk with high correlation and low tracking error. Bespoke beta, on the other hand, involves custom-tailored risk exposures, often achieved through ETFs that target specific market segments (e.g., small-cap value stocks). The scenario describes an ETF tracking a specific segment of the market, which aligns with the definition of bespoke beta. Cheap beta refers to beta acquired at low cost, often through passive strategies. Active beta implies a more involved strategy to capture systematic risk, potentially with higher costs or less direct correlation to a broad benchmark. Fundamental beta would relate to systematic risk derived from fundamental economic factors. Therefore, the ETF tracking a specific segment of the market is best described as bespoke beta.

Question 7 of 30
7. Question
When analyzing the historical monthly returns of the S&P REIT index from 1997 to May 2009, an investor observes a return distribution with a skew of -1.91 and an excess kurtosis of 8.89. Based on these statistical measures, how should the investor interpret the risk profile of REITs during this period?
Correct
The question tests the understanding of the implications of negative skew and high positive kurtosis in a return distribution, as presented for REITs in the provided exhibits. A large negative skew (-1.91) indicates a greater probability of extreme negative returns compared to extreme positive returns, suggesting a downside bias. High positive kurtosis (8.89) signifies fatter tails than a normal distribution, meaning there’s a higher likelihood of observing returns that are far from the mean, both positive and negative. The combination of these two characteristics, particularly the negative skew, points to a higher susceptibility to significant losses, which is a key risk factor for investors. Therefore, an investor would perceive REITs, based on this historical data, as having a greater propensity for substantial negative price movements.

19. Question
When assessing the efficacy of an active portfolio manager’s strategy, the Transfer Coefficient (TC) is a critical metric. Which of the following best describes the implication of a TC value that is less than 1.0 in the context of the Fundamental Law of Active Management?
Correct
The Transfer Coefficient (TC) quantifies how effectively a portfolio manager translates their investment forecasts into actual portfolio positions. A TC of 1.0 represents a perfect translation, meaning all active bets are fully implemented without any constraints or frictions. However, real-world limitations such as long-only mandates, transaction costs, liquidity issues, and other market frictions prevent a TC of 1.0. The long-only constraint, in particular, restricts the ability to take short positions (negative alpha bets) and also limits the size of positive overweights, thereby reducing the TC. Therefore, a TC less than 1.0 signifies the presence of these constraints and frictions that impede the full realization of active management forecasts.

Question 21 of 30
21. Question
A portfolio manager is constructing a portable alpha strategy using a fund of hedge funds (FOF) with a beta of 0.19 and a target market exposure equivalent to $500 million in the S&P 500 index. The objective is to replicate the systematic risk profile of a direct investment in the S&P 500. What is the required notional value of S&P 500 futures contracts to be added to the FOF investment to achieve this target beta?
Correct
The core of a portable alpha strategy is to isolate alpha from a specific investment (like a hedge fund) and then combine it with a market exposure that matches the desired systematic risk. In this scenario, the hedge fund of funds (FOF) has a beta of 0.19. To match the systematic risk of investing $500 million in the S&P 500 (which has a beta of 1.0), the portfolio needs to achieve an overall beta of 1.0. The FOF contributes 0.19 beta. Therefore, the remaining beta of 1.0 – 0.19 = 0.81 must be provided by the equity futures contracts. This means the equity futures contracts should represent 81% of the total portfolio’s systematic risk. The question asks for the amount of equity futures contracts needed to achieve this, which is 81% of the $500 million target exposure, resulting in $405 million.

Question 27 of 30
27. Question
When analyzing the structural components of a Collateralized Loan Obligation (CLO) designed to attract institutional investors seeking yield from bank loans, which internal credit enhancement mechanism is most fundamental in establishing the risk-return profile across its various security classes, ensuring that senior tranches receive a higher credit rating and thus a lower yield compared to more junior tranches?
Correct
In a Collateralized Debt Obligation (CDO) structure, particularly a Collateralized Loan Obligation (CLO), subordination is a primary internal credit enhancement mechanism. This involves issuing multiple tranches of securities, where the lower-rated, junior tranches absorb initial losses from the underlying collateral pool. This absorption of losses by the junior tranches provides a buffer, protecting the senior tranches from default. The equity tranche, being the most subordinate, typically bears the first loss. Overcollateralization is another internal enhancement where the value of the collateral exceeds the value of the issued securities, with the excess often funded by the subordinated tranches. Excess spread, the difference between the yield on the collateral and the cost of the CDO securities, can also act as an enhancement by covering losses. A reserve account funded with cash or highly-rated securities provides an external form of credit support, but subordination is the most fundamental internal mechanism that defines the risk hierarchy within the CDO structure.

Question 28 of 30
28. Question
When analyzing the construction methodologies of major commodity futures indices, which index is characterized by an equal weighting scheme applied to each constituent futures contract, irrespective of its economic significance or market activity?
Correct
The question tests the understanding of how different commodity futures indices are constructed and weighted. The S&P GSCI is economically weighted, meaning its constituents are determined by production values. The DJ-AIGCI is activity-weighted, based on trading volume and liquidity. The Reuters/Jefferies CRB Index, historically equally weighted, now uses a hybrid system with fixed weights within tiers. The MLMI, however, is designed with an equal weighting for each commodity futures contract, regardless of production value or trading volume, to capture pricing trends. This equal weighting is the defining characteristic that distinguishes it from the other indices mentioned.

Question 30 of 30
30. Question
During a review of a hedge fund’s performance, it’s noted that the fund experienced a significant drawdown in the prior fiscal year, causing its net asset value (NAV) to fall below the previously established highest NAV. If the fund’s incentive fee structure is based on a 20% performance fee above a high-water mark, how would this situation impact the valuation of the incentive fee for the current period?
Correct
The question tests the understanding of how high-water marks function in relation to incentive fees in hedge funds. A high-water mark is the highest previous net asset value (NAV) achieved by the fund. Incentive fees are typically only paid on new profits above this mark. If a fund experiences a loss, its NAV falls below the previous high-water mark. Consequently, the incentive fee call option’s strike price is effectively set at the high-water mark, which is now higher than the current NAV. This scenario means the option is ‘out-of-the-money’ because the strike price (high-water mark) is greater than the current NAV. Options with strike prices above the current asset value are less valuable than those at or below it. Therefore, when a hedge fund manager incurs losses, the incentive fee call option’s value diminishes because its strike price is effectively set at a level that requires a significant recovery to be profitable.
